How is Seven's Aggregation method going to help me?
Our goal is to reduce your electricity expenses beyond what you pay today. Through an aggregation approach, the electricity usage from all churches (multiple owners) will be combined into one formal Request for Quotation. As a result, all properties will be offered a rate based on the overall volume of the group. Each individual church will still have its own contract, liability and billing. The most favorable terms and conditions will be negotiated for you. Our firm works with, who we feel are, the top 13 Energy Companies in Texas. 5 of these major electricity suppliers have already agreed to the terms and conditions of this aggregation.
Current Base Load
We currently have an existing aggregation with a base load of 280 churches, with annual usage approaching 50,000,000 kWh. In comparison, a typical mid-sized church will use ~200,000 kWh. What if I buy or sell a building during my contract?
The drop/add clause will be added to all contracts, without any penalty fees. A large selling point of this aggregation is that you will be able to add and remove properties at the aggregation rate (if they are purchased, divested or added to your portfolio), regardless of market movement.

The Fee
Our fee is paid by the Supplier. They pay our firm in lieu of paying the same commission to their salesperson.
